Purpose

The purpose of this Notice is to inform potential applicants that the National Center for Complementary and Integrative Health (NCCIH) will participate, effective immediately, in PAR-18-714 "Academic Research Enhancement Award for Undergraduate-Focused Institutions (R15-Clinical Trial Not Allowed).".

The following changes in italics have been made to PAR-18-714 to reflect NCCIH's participation in this Funding Opportunity Announcement (FOA):

National Center for Complementary and Integrative Health (NCCIH)

The mission of NCCIH is to determine, through rigorous scientific investigation, the usefulness and safety of complementary health approaches, and their roles in improving health and healthcare. NCCIH's strategic plan includes three scientific objectives: 1) Advance fundamental science and methods development; 2) Improve care for hard-to-manage symptoms; and 3) Foster health promotion and disease prevention. NCCIH also has cross-cutting objectives to enhance the complementary and integrative health research workforce, and to disseminate objective evidence-based information on complementary and integrative health interventions. In pursuit of these objectives, NCCIH supports research on mind and body interventions, practices, and disciplines; research on natural products; and studies of “real world” patterns and outcomes of use of complementary therapies. Studies may range from basic, through translational, epidemiological, health services, and other human subjects research, but may not propose a clinical trial. Investigators are strongly encouraged to discuss their concepts with NCCIH program staff prior to applying.
